Windows Server 2003 R2 Standard Edition is a server operating system developed by Microsoft, released in 2005. It's designed to provide a reliable and secure platform for servers, offering a range of features and tools to support various workloads, including file and print sharing, remote access, and more. The R2 version is an update to the original Windows Server 2003, providing improved performance, security, and functionality.
